hdfs删除数据恢复
【HDFS删除数据恢复攻略】一键找回丢失数据,恢复HDFS删除文件,让你的数据安全无忧!
---
今天要给大家分享一个超级实用的小技巧——HDFS删除数据恢复!我们都知道,Hadoop分布式文件系统(HDFS)作为大数据处理的核心组件,其稳定性与数据安全性至关重要。但有时候,由于误操作或者其他原因,我们可能会不小心删除了重要的数据。别担心,今天就来教大家如何轻松恢复HDFS删除的数据,让你的数据安全无忧!
一、HDFS删除数据恢复的必要性
在HDFS中,数据的安全性非常重要。但由于各种原因,我们可能会遇到以下情况:
1. **误删除**:在清理HDFS时,不小心删除了重要的文件。
2. **程序错误**:程序在执行过程中出现错误,导致数据被删除。
3. **系统故障**:HDFS系统出现故障,导致数据丢失。
面对这些情况,数据恢复显得尤为重要。

二、HDFS删除数据恢复步骤
下面,我将为大家详细讲解HDFS删除数据恢复的步骤:
1. 检查HDFS回收站
我们需要检查HDFS的回收站(Trash)。在HDFS中,删除的文件会先被移动到回收站,保留一段时间后才会被彻底删除。
**操作步骤**:
- 进入HDFS回收站:`hdfs dfs -lsr /user/hadoop/trash`
- 查找需要恢复的文件:在回收站中查找删除的文件。
- 恢复文件:`hdfs dfs -mv /user/hadoop/trash/文件路径 /目标路径`
2. 使用HDFS快照
HDFS快照可以让我们在数据删除后,快速恢复到某个时间点的状态。
**操作步骤**:
- 创建快照:`hdfs dfs -snapshot -s 快照名称 /源路径`
- 删除快照:`hdfs dfs -deleteSnapshot /源路径 快照名称`
- 恢复数据:`hdfs dfs -cp /源路径 快照路径/目标路径`
3. 使用第三方数据恢复工具
如果以上方法都无法恢复数据,我们可以尝试使用第三方数据恢复工具。
**操作步骤**:
- 选择合适的数据恢复工具,如EaseUS Data Recovery Wizard for Hadoop等。
- 按照工具提示操作,进行数据恢复。
三、预防措施
为了避免数据丢失,以下是一些预防措施:
1. **定期备份**:定期对HDFS中的重要数据进行备份,确保数据安全。
2. **严格权限管理**:对HDFS的访问权限进行严格管理,防止误操作。
3. **数据恢复演练**:定期进行数据恢复演练,提高应对数据丢失的能力。
四、
通过以上方法,我们可以轻松地恢复HDFS删除的数据。但更重要的是,我们要从源头上预防数据丢失。希望这篇文章能帮助到大家,让我们的数据安全无忧!
如果你们还有其他关于HDFS删除数据恢复的问题,欢迎在评论区留言,我会一一解答哦!让我们一起学习,共同进步!💪💻🌟